Dutch-born Nazi war criminal Klaas Carel Faber has died in southern Germany, according to the BBC.He was 90. Faber, who served in the Nazi SS unit known as Silver Fir, was second on the Simon Wiesenthal Center list of most-wanted Nazi criminals.. He was sentenced to death by a Dutch court in 1947 for the deaths of 22 Jewish people at the Westerbork transit camp, the BBC wrote.

Klaas Carel Faber was a convicted Dutch-German war criminal. He was the son of Pieter and Carolina Josephine Henriëtte Faber, and the brother of Pieter Johan Faber, who was executed for war crimes in 1948. Faber was on the Simon Wiesenthal Center's list of most wanted Nazi war criminals.

Former SS officer Klaas Carel Faber was added to the global list of Nazis who escaped justice over the weekend after he died at the age of 90 in Germany. Faber, who was born in Holland, escaped from a Dutch prison in 1952 after being convicted of murder during World War II and sentenced to life in prison.

Klaas-Carel Faber is high on the Simon Wiesenthal Centre's list of Nazi war criminals still at large. For years, Germany has refused his extradition on the grounds that he is a German citizen.

Klaas-Carel Faber was condemned to life but escaped to Germany where he managed to exonerate himself in 1954 in a Düsseldorf court. Klaas Carel Faber, a Dutch native who fled to Germany after being convicted in the Netherlands of Nazi war crimes and subsequently lived in freedom despite several attempts to try or extradite him, has died. He was 90. Faber's wife, Jacoba, told the Dutch news site de Nieuwe Pers that he diedin a hospital on Thursday.

Klaas Faber, a Dutch native and Nazi collaborator who was convicted in the killing of Jews and resistance fighters in his homeland in World War II before escaping to Germany and living there a free man through decades of legal wrangling, died on May 24 in the Bavarian city of Ingolstadt. He was 90. His death was confirmed by an official of the hospital where he died, The Associated Press.
